Solvay CYCOM® 977-2 Neat Epoxy Resin
Categories: Polymer; Thermoset; Epoxy

Material Notes: CYCOM® 977-2 is a 350°F (177°C) curing toughened epoxy resin with a 260 – 280°F (126 – 138°C) dry and 220°F (104°C) wet service capability. CYCOM 977-2 is formulated for autoclave or press molding. Unidirectional tape and woven fabric impregnated with CYCOM 977-2 resin will retain tack for at least 10 days at 72°F (22°C) and has a long mechanical out life suitable for fabrication of large structures. The recommended lay-up procedure for this material is L-15. The recommended cure is C-50.

Features & Benefits:

  • Toughened epoxy using Cytec Engineered Materials’ proprietary “co-continuous” morphology
  • 350°F (177°C) cure
  • Available in a broad range of fibers and forms including tape, fabric and roving
  • Excellent impact resistance
  • Controlled flow
  • 260 – 280°F (126 – 138°C) dry and 220°F (104°C) wet service temperature
  • Autoclave or press mold processing
  • Shelf life of 12 months at 0°F (-18°C), 42 days at 72°F (22°C)
Applications:
  • Aircraft primary and secondary structure
  • Space structure
  • Ballistics
  • Cryogenic tanks
  • Any application where impact resistance and light weight are required

Physical PropertiesMetricEnglishComments
Density 1.31 g/cc0.0473 lb/in³
 
Mechanical PropertiesMetricEnglishComments
Tensile Strength 70.3 - 92.4 MPa10200 - 13400 psi
Tensile Modulus 3.38 - 3.66 GPa490 - 531 ksi
Flexural Strength 190 - 204 MPa27600 - 29600 psi
Flexural Modulus 3.38 - 3.52 GPa490 - 511 ksi
Fracture Toughness 1.08 - 1.36 MPa-m½0.983 - 1.24 ksi-in½K1C
 
Thermal PropertiesMetricEnglishComments
Maximum Service Temperature, Air 104 °C219 °Fwet
 138 °C280 °Fdry
Glass Transition Temp, Tg 212 °C414 °FRDS, 10°C/minute)
 
Processing PropertiesMetricEnglishComments
Processing Temperature 177 °C350 °FCure
